Highland Wear | Traditional Scottish Clothing for Every Occasion
Highland wear, also known as Scottish traditional dress, is an iconic style of clothing that has evolved over centuries, deeply rooted in Scotland’s history and culture. Whether you're attending a formal event like a wedding, participating in Highland Games, or celebrating Scottish heritage, Highland wear offers a distinguished and timeless look. From the classic kilt to accessories such as sporrans, jackets, and brogues, each element plays an important role in defining this distinctive style.
Key Components of Highland Wear
-
The Kilt The kilt is undoubtedly the most recognized piece of Highland wear. This traditional garment is typically made from woolen tartan fabric and features pleats that allow for freedom of movement. The tartan design is the heart of the kilt, with different patterns associated with specific Scottish clans, regions, or families. Kilts are worn by both men and women and are available in various colors and designs, with each tartan representing a different heritage or background.
- Kilt Length: The traditional kilt reaches just above the knee, allowing for both comfort and elegance. However, full-length kilts can also be worn for more formal events.
- Pleats and Fit: The pleats of the kilt are traditionally sewn into the fabric, and the garment is worn snugly at the waist. Many kilts are made-to-measure, ensuring a perfect fit.
- Fabric Options: While wool is the traditional fabric for kilts, other materials such as polyester blends or cotton are used for more casual or lighter versions.
-
Sporran The sporran is an essential accessory to Highland wear, traditionally used as a pouch to carry essential items such as money, keys, and other small belongings. Unlike modern trousers with pockets, the sporran is worn at the front of the kilt, hanging down from a chain or leather strap.
- Formal Sporran: Typically made from leather or fur, a formal sporran is often decorated with intricate details, such as metalwork, and may feature tassels or other embellishments.
- Casual Sporran: For casual Highland wear, sporrans may be made of simpler materials like fabric or synthetic leather. They are functional yet still stylish.
- Utility Sporran: Some sporrans are designed with added practicality in mind, offering larger storage capacity or more rugged designs for outdoor activities and events.
-
Jacket and Waistcoat The jacket and waistcoat are important components of formal Highland wear. These garments, typically made from wool, are worn over a shirt and under a kilt belt to complete the ensemble. The jacket and waistcoat help provide structure to the outfit while adding sophistication and formality.
- Prince Charlie Jacket: This is one of the most traditional jackets worn with Highland wear. It is often worn at formal events such as weddings or banquets and features a sleek, tailored fit with satin or silk lapels.
- Argyll Jacket: The Argyll jacket is a more casual alternative to the Prince Charlie jacket, designed with a more relaxed fit. It is typically worn with a waistcoat and can be paired with a variety of tartan kilts for both formal and semi-formal occasions.
- Waistcoats: Waistcoats are typically worn underneath the jacket to provide an additional layer of warmth and formality. They are usually made from the same fabric as the jacket and are cut to complement the shape of the wearer.
-
Shirts and Collars Highland shirts are typically worn with traditional Highland wear and come in various styles. The most traditional shirt style is the Ghillie Shirt, which features a distinctive laced collar and a loose fit, allowing for comfort and ease of movement. The ghillie shirt is often made from cotton or linen for breathability, making it ideal for warmer weather or outdoor events.
- Ghillie Shirt: This traditional Highland shirt is distinguished by its laced-up collar, which can be adjusted for a more tailored fit. The loose sleeves and comfortable design make it ideal for both formal and casual occasions.
- Dress Shirt: For more formal events, a crisp dress shirt can be worn with Highland wear, often paired with a waistcoat and jacket.
-
Brogues Ghillie brogues are traditional footwear worn with Highland wear. These shoes are characterized by their long laces that wrap around the ankle, securing the shoes in place and creating a distinctive appearance. Brogues are typically made of leather and are designed to be worn with the kilt.
- Ghillie Brogues: These traditional shoes are worn with most formal Highland wear. They feature long leather laces that criss-cross over the foot and ankle, often wrapped around multiple times. They are ideal for events like weddings, ceilidhs, and Highland Games.
- Dress Brogues: For more formal occasions, dress brogues with a sleek design and finer leather finish can be worn. These shoes pair well with formal kilt outfits and are typically worn with a Prince Charlie jacket.
-
Kilt Belt and Buckle The kilt belt and buckle serve both functional and decorative purposes. The belt helps secure the kilt in place, ensuring a snug and comfortable fit, while the buckle adds a touch of style to the outfit. These accessories are essential for completing the Highland look.
- Kilt Belt: Typically made from leather, the kilt belt is wide and adjustable to fit around the waist, helping to hold the kilt in place. A quality leather belt with a metal buckle can add elegance to the look.
- Belt Buckle: The belt buckle is often a standout feature of Highland wear. Buckles can be decorated with a range of motifs, such as Celtic knots, clan crests, or even heraldic symbols, adding an extra layer of personalization to the outfit.
-
Kilt Hose and Flashes Kilt hose are knee-length socks that are typically worn with Highland kilts, covering the legs from the knee down to the foot. These socks are made from wool or cotton for comfort and warmth, making them ideal for colder weather. Flashes are colored straps that are worn around the calf to hold the hose in place.
- Kilt Hose: The knee-length socks are worn to complete the kilt ensemble. These socks are traditionally made from wool and come in a variety of colors to match the tartan or personal style.
- Flashes: Flashes are straps that are attached to the top of the kilt hose to keep them from falling down. They can also add a pop of color, often matching the colors of the tartan or outfit.
-
Cloaks and Outerwear For cooler weather or formal events, a cloak or outerwear can be worn over the Highland outfit. Cloaks are made from heavy fabrics like wool and feature a large, flowing design that covers the shoulders and upper body.
- Plaid Cloaks: A plaid cloak, typically worn by Highlanders in the past, is a great way to add extra warmth and a dramatic flair to Highland wear. Cloaks are often worn during colder months or at formal ceremonies and are secured at the neck with a brooch or clasp.
Why Choose Highland Wear?
Highland wear is more than just a stylish fashion choice; it is an important symbol of Scottish heritage and pride. Whether you’re participating in a cultural event, attending a formal wedding, or simply celebrating your Scottish roots, Highland wear provides an authentic and timeless look that reflects Scotland’s rich history.
- Cultural Significance: Highland wear is deeply rooted in Scottish tradition. Wearing Highland attire connects individuals to their heritage, offering a sense of pride and belonging.
- Versatility: From weddings to casual gatherings, Highland wear is suitable for a variety of occasions. Whether you choose traditional or modern styles, the options are vast, allowing for a customized look.
- Elegance and Comfort: Highland wear offers both formality and comfort, combining the sophistication of tailored jackets and waistcoats with the freedom of movement provided by the kilt.
